Conference Paper Description

The novel corona virus (COVID-19) has created a challenge for health experts and doctors to take control of the current situation. There has been continuous research made worldwide to combat this global public health crisis. The infectious cases have already crossed over 223 million cases as per WHO, so far. Internet of things (IoT) is one of the main tools that have to break the ground with its numerous benefits. The IoT has changed the outlook of the modern healthcare system. Various devices embedded with the internet are used to minimize the spread of COVID-19. These devices help in early diagnosing, performing necessary procedures, and monitoring patients’ health. This paper outlines the role of IoT based technologies as to how it is used for combating the novel severe respiratory syndrome corona virus-2 and also proposes a better solution for the patients to identify the efficient healthcare unit when suffering from a health issue. This helps the common man to identify which healthcare unit is specialized in treating them.
